Taoglas AGVLB & AGPSFB GPS/GLONASS/BeiDou Antennas
Taoglas AGPSFB356, AGVLB208, AGVLB256, and AGVLB356 GPS / GLONASS / BeiDou Antennas are available in a compact form factor for easy integration into a variety of devices. These high-performance antennas feature a dual-stage low-noise amplifier (LNA) and a single-feed stacked patch assembly. Extending from the antenna body is a Ø1.13mm cable that is 100mm long and terminated with an I-PEX MHF® I connector that is U.FL compatible. These Taoglas antennas are RoHS and REACH compliant. Applications include transportation, autonomous vehicles, drones, aviation, navigation, telematics and fleet management, security, agriculture, and smart infrastructure.
Features
- All antennas
- Single-feed stacked patch assembly
- Dual-stage LNA
- Ø1.13mm cable, 100mm length
- I-PEX MHF I connector (U.FL compatible)
- RoHS and REACH compliant
- AGPSFB356
- 45mm x 45mm x 10.3mm dimensions
- Covers bands
- GPS L1 and L2
- BeiDou B1I and B1C
- Galileo E1
- GLONASS G1
- AGVLB208
- 20mm x 20mm x 8mm dimensions
- Covers L1 and L5
- AGVLB256
- 25mm x 25mm x 10mm dimensions
- Tuned for center positioning on 70mm x 70mm ground plane
- Covers bands
- GPS L1 and L5
- BeiDou B1I
- GLONASS G1
- AGVLB356
- 35mm x 35mm x 10mm dimensions
- Tuned for center positioning on 70mm x 70mm ground plane
- Covers bands
- GPS L1 and L5
- BeiDou B1I
- GLONASS G1
